思うこと

俺がアジャイルを推進するSIer の親玉なら…

ピザ屋が楽しみでしょうがないピザです。 誰がピザだ。ピザ屋に行くまでに微妙に時間があるので、戯言・妄想を書くよ。 もしアジャイルを推進する SIer の親玉なら、これほど稼ぎどきと思うことはないな。まず、「よーし、君をアジャイラーに変身させてあげ…

「BPM とかを読み下す」までの流れ

BPMN ビジネスモデルは BPMN という「書く人によってなんとなく書かれるモデル図」として記載される。 BPMN の内容とチケットの内容を紐付けると次のようになると思う。 (この記事を参考にさせていただきました) [フローオブジェクト] イベント = status (to…

医師の説明を受けて感じたこと

今日は父親のがん手術の術前説明だった。医師は、説明に紙とペンを使い、必要なところだけPCを使っていた。例えば、内視鏡の写真や、スキャン結果にPC を使用していた。IT 系だとすべての説明にパワポやWord, Excel を使ってしまうところだけど、その場で必…

Web アプリの管理画面からのデータダウンロードには TSV を使うべき3 つの理由

CSV か TSV かってお話。CSV - , (カンマ)でデータを区切る TSV - [TAB] (タブ)でデータを区切るWeb アプリの管理画面からデータをダウンロードできるようにする場合は TSV の方が良い。理由 ・カンマは結構入力される ・カンマはデータの途中でも、カンマな…

名前だけ持ってくるイベントとかやめようぜ

だいぶ前に ある ML に投げた内容だけど Blog に書く。海外のイベントの名前を安易に日本に輸入する人がいるが、大問題だと思う。 これは何も知らない購入者に偽ブランド品を買わせる行為だ。 たとえば、世界中で行われている A というイベントがあったとす…

アジャイルな開発においてテストは必要か?

私個人の答えは、"どーでもいい" だ。今日現在の段階で、そんな質問が出てくるのはクリティカルでない Web 系くらいだろう。 だから、どーでもいい。 必要ないと思ったら、テストをしなければいい。 その自由はある。お金を扱ったり、命を扱うところで、アジ…

スクラムギャザリング Day2 :スクラムマスター編

勉強会で講師に依頼するときのテンプレに返信ができてない… ごめんなさい。月曜の午後にでも。さて、Day2 の過ごし方、スクラムマスター編です。 // 書いてるの、前日の朝です。 // 私のセッションの資料ががが…。朝9:30 には、早稲田大学理工学部に着たいと…

スクラムギャザリング 2011 Day2 : プロダクトオーナーや企画の人編

相変わらず時間がないのよ、はっは〜♪ 資料を今作っているのよ、ほっほ〜♪プロダクトオーナーや、企画の人編朝9:30 には、早稲田大学理工学部に着きたいところ。 スクラムギャザリングは、ただ単にセッションを聞くのではなく、"ギャザリング"なので、いろい…

自分のやっていることの正当化のために、人を貶す必要はないさ

よく聞く笑い話だが ある先輩は Excel を手入力でガリガリやっていたが、マクロを使って仕事をやっている後輩に対して「それは駄目だ。ずるい」と指導する先輩の話がある。 まぁ、別にどういうふうに仕事してもいいじゃない、狭量な先輩だ!という笑い話であ…

Needs と Wants

Needs と Wants って、なんじゃー。 ということで、調べてみた。 ( Needs, Wants ) という組み合わせで並べてみる。リンク先は、記載のあるサイト。(必要性, 欲望) (我々の生活にとって『必要』不可欠なもの, 必ずしも生きていくうえで不可欠なものではない…

Scrum Gathering Tokyo Day1 の楽しみ方

Scrum Gathering Tokyo 2011 の実行委員をしています。 (準備の期間にほんとに会社をやめておいてよかった)Scrum Gathering は、みんなで問題を持ち合って、話し合うこと、情報を交換することを目的としています。 Day1 はセミナー形式に近いのですが、ぜひ…

最新のアプリを使うということ

個人的には、有償アプリを使うことに賛成派です。 費用よりも生産性を上げてくれるのなら、お金を払うことを厭いません。たとえば、人を一人雇うのに ひと月百万円だとします。 でも、同じ値段でプロジェクトの最初から最後まで面倒を見てくれるのなら百万円…

想像と妄想とイノベーション

想像…「実際には経験していない事柄などを推し量ること。また、現実には存在しない事柄を心の中に思い描くこと」 妄想…「根拠もなくあれこれと想像すること。また、その想像。」 (goo の国語辞典から引用)想像と妄想の違いは、根拠の有無にあるんじゃないか…

" サーバーサイドでやること" と " クライアントサイドでやること "

サーバーサイドでは、適切にモデル化をして XML/JSON で出力をする。 必要なのは、適切なモデル。クライアントサイドでは、JQuery / HTML5 で表現をする。 必要なのは、表現/UX。求められる能力が違う。 サーバーサイドは、モデル化とヒアリング。 クライア…